Natural Alternatives For Overcoming PMS Symptoms
Premenstrual Syndrome (PMS) is generally associated with hormonal imbalance. Hormonal imbalance is mostly related to excess estrogen hormone, where this hormone plays a role for changing someone’s physical and emotional condition. The symptoms of Premenstrual Syndrome (PMS) usually include mood changes, irritability, depression, feel tired, hardened breasts and headache. These symptoms are often exacerbated by cramps during menstruation period.
There are many alternatives that you can choose to balance the hormones and reduce the PMS symptoms. Vitamin B6 (pyridoxine) is important for improving mood, because it plays a role in the production of tryptophan which later helps the body to repair the serotonin. Consuming at least 50 – 100mg of this vitamin every day with the content of Vitamin B complex is believed can overcome the PMS symptoms.
As you know, exercise is good for your health and stamina in order to avoid the common tropical diseases. But not only that, doing the exercise regularly for at least 30 minutes a day also can lower the estrogen level which causes PMS symptoms. Having exercise is actually will prevent you from mood changes, depression and anxiety which are associated with PMS.
